Inequalities and Extremal Problems in Probability and Statistics: Selected Topics presents various kinds of useful inequalities that are applicable in many areas of mathematics, the sciences, and engineering. The book enables the reader to grasp the importance of inequalities and how they relate to probability and statistics.

This will be an extremely useful book for researchers and graduate students in probability, statistics, and econometrics, as well as specialists working across sciences, engineering, financial mathematics, insurance, and mathematical modeling of large risks.
